千家信息网

Mysql数据库如何实现用户管理

发表于:2024-11-12 作者:千家信息网编辑
千家信息网最后更新 2024年11月12日,本篇文章给大家主要讲的是关于Mysql数据库如何实现用户管理的内容,感兴趣的话就一起来看看这篇文章吧,相信看完Mysql数据库如何实现用户管理对大家多少有点参考价值吧。Mysql用户管理新建用户mys
千家信息网最后更新 2024年11月12日Mysql数据库如何实现用户管理

本篇文章给大家主要讲的是关于Mysql数据库如何实现用户管理的内容,感兴趣的话就一起来看看这篇文章吧,相信看完Mysql数据库如何实现用户管理对大家多少有点参考价值吧。

Mysql用户管理

新建用户

mysql -u root -p //登录mysql

use mysql; //进入数据库mysql
命令格式 create user 'username'@'localhost' identified by 'password'

使用密文作为用户密码

select password(123123);

查看用户

use mysql; //进入数据库mysql
select user,authentication_string,host from user; //查看用户

删除用户
> drop user 'abc'@'localhost';        //删除用户abc
重命名用户
> rename user 'abc'@'localhost' to 'msq'@'localhost'; (//将用户abc 重命名为 msq)
设置密码
 > set password=password('123456');   (设置当前用户密码为123456) > set password for 'abc'@'localhost'=password('abc123');  (//设置其他用户abc的密码为abc123)
使用Mysql时忘记root用户密码的解决办法
1.关闭数据库
 systemctl stop mysqld.service    //关闭mysql服务
2.使用mysqld --skip-grant-tables启动数据库
mysqld --skip-grant-tables  //启动Mysql
3.启动后需要在开一个终端登入Mysql,使用update修改root密码。
 source /etc/profile        //刷新下环境变量         mysql                           //进入数据库> update mysql.user set authentication_string=password ('123123') where user='root';    (//修改mysql库 user表 root用户的密码为123123)
4:刷新数据库
    > flush privileges;    //刷新数据库
5:使用新密码登录测试

mysql -u root -p 123123

以上关于Mysql数据库如何实现用户管理详细内容,对大家有帮助吗?如果想要了解更多相关,可以继续关注我们的行业资讯板块。

用户 数据 数据库 密码 管理 内容 登录 价值 兴趣 办法 变量 命令 密文 文章 更多 板块 格式 环境 篇文章 终端 数据库的安全要保护哪些东西 数据库安全各自的含义是什么 生产安全数据库录入 数据库的安全性及管理 数据库安全策略包含哪些 海淀数据库安全审计系统 建立农村房屋安全信息数据库 易用的数据库客户端支持安全管理 连接数据库失败ssl安全错误 数据库的锁怎样保障安全 简述网络安全关键的内容 云服务器安全组怎么用 北京存储服务器机箱品牌云主机 proteus如何连接数据库 万方全文期刊数据库 hadoop gp数据库 网络安全时事政治 上海程序软件开发费用 围绕网络安全读后感五百字 芝罘区电商软件开发公司有哪些 php高并发操作数据库 公司网络安全日常管控 苹果下的崩坏三属于什么服务器 北京手机软件开发价格行情 白城网络技术有限公司 教学软件开发哪些公司做得好 河南放心软件开发服务价格优惠 抖音外网服务器地址多少 上海软件开发网站有哪些 我的世界网页版好玩的生存服务器 服务器与客户端控制台 网路服务器配置与管理总结 修改一下数据库密码过期策略 劲舞团一直显示与服务器连接中 公安网络安全课怎么考 河南哪个专科有网络安全 保定尖兼网络技术公司 同行数据库 软件开发人员每天单价 unix服务器厂家
0